Can anyone recommend some good spots for primitive camping? All I'm worried about is water access and privacy! I don't like campground where you have another tent 100ft away from you in clear view. I wouldn't mind driving to south georgia, but I'd like to stay as close to central FL as I can so I'm not burning up camping time in the truck. Oh and much like 80% of the people on here, I'll need to be able to bring a cooler of ice cold brew with me. Thanks for any suggestions!!

The FLORIDA ATV MOTOPLEX is exactly what you are looking for. They have water, hot showers and portolets.
It is in Madison, Fl. right off I-10.

motoplex would be a consideration if you're just going to ride, but don't count on that 100 ft of clear view, and it's a bit far if you want close to central Fl. I once camped at a lake in ONF. It wasn't too far from Big Scrub, but it was far enough that you couldn't ride there. You could trailer to scrub if you wanted to ride. But there was nothing. No water source (except for the lake) so you had to bring your own in. But it was quiet and very nice . But that was a few years ago. don't know if you can still camp there or not.

Fisheating Creek near Moore Haven Fl used to have a primitive area that is deep in the woods and what you are looking for. Havent been there in many years.

Well you can camp on many of the lakes in Ocala as long as you are not talking of riding your atv in the same area.  I went for years to different lakes and camped and most times not have anyone around you.  If your taking kids and a wife or something I would be cautious unless there are several armed adult males with your group.
